By Kate Krader and Will Farley From Bloomberg News The best restaurant in the world is Central, in Lima. The dynamic tasting menu restaurant from chef Virgilio Martinez features ingredients from Peru’s very diverse landscape, from potatoes sourced from of the heights of the Andes mountains to sea urchin from the ocean and notes the…